Oracle Releases Security Alert for WebLogic Server Vulnerability
Oracle has released a security alert to address a vulnerability in Oracle WebLogic Server. Exploitation of this vulnerability may allow a remote, unauthenticated attacker to execute arbitrary commands on an affected system.
US-CERT encourages users and administrators to review the Oracle security alert and apply any necessary updates to help mitigate the risks.
